The Great Railroad Strike of 1877:
lara31 [8.8K]

Answer:

D.ended when the workers, who lacked organized bargaining power, returned to work

Explanation:

Great Railroad Strike of 1877, was a result of reduction in wage of workers on Railroad work, which was caused by prolonged economic depression after the panic of 1873.

Announced by the Baltimore and Ohio (B&O), the railroad companies had taken advantage of the economic situation, with the determination to break the trade unions that had been formed by the workers before and after the American Civil War.

At the height of the struggle, the strikes was later subdued, for various reasons amongst which are:

1. The federal army did not break, by following order and staying together in the face of the militia. While the militas lacked effective leadership and coordination.

2. Despite the fears of the industrialists and the government, the workers lack organization amd methodical approach but rather spontaneous outbursts.

Hence, the moment their vituperations had run its course, so too did the revolts.

3. At some point, some of the workers, who lacked organized bargaining power, returned to work
